Learn Linux / Unix shell scripting by example along with the theory. Ill have you mastering Unix shell scripting in no time.The function then defines a return code of 1 to indicate any problem with useradd, and 2 to indicate any problem with passwd. Unix. I wrote a shell script and defined the function in the begining, but calling function somewhere in the middle of the code. The problem is function is getting executed before the function call, immmediatly when i execute the script from the command. How to debug a Shell  Script under Linux or UNIX. Execute a script Home Chapter 2 Challenges . Include trap statements in a script. Home What is a Subshell? . You can define functions in scripts using the following syntax How to debug a Shell  Script under Linux or UNIX. Execute a script Home Chapter 2 Challenges . 33. Include trap statements in a script. Home What is a Subshell? .
You can define functions in scripts using the following syntax Howto: Call Shell Script function In echo statement. Linux / UNIX source Command Examples. Bash Shell: Check If A Function Exists Or Not (Find Out If a Function Is Defined Or Not). Unix / Linux Shell Functions - Learning fundamentals of UNIX in simple and easy steps : A beginners tutorialFunctions enable you to break down the overall functionality of a script into smaller, logical subsections, whichYou can define a function that will accept parameters while calling the function. The syntax you use to define functions is a bash-only hybrid. The standard syntax (which will work in all Bourne-type shells) isBash 101 Hacks eBook - Take Control of Your Bash Command Line and Shell Scripting. Sed and Awk 101 Hacks eBook - Enhance Your UNIX / Linux Life with Sed and Awk. 1) Process Unix shell script args with getopts. 2) Handling shell script command-line arguments by number.When using the Bourne shell (sh) or Bash, you can process Unix shell script command line arguments in at least two ways 27. Function You can define functions for structured scripts functionname() statements !/bin/sh foo() echo Function foo is executing Output echo script starting script starting foo Function foo is executingQuick overview of how to write a process monitor in Unix Shell Scripting. Unix Linux Stack Exchange is a question and answer site for users of Linux, FreeBSD and other Unx-like operating systems.Is it possible to call a shell function (defined in the same script, lets not bother with scoping issues) from a find -exec call? Hello, I have an application that calls a unix shell script This unix shell script calls a oracle function in the PL/SQL package.yes, 1.define own external command (sm69) 2. run this command from your ABAP code by callig function module SXPGCOMMANDEXECUTE regards,darek.
Scripting Quick Start and Review Case Sensitivity UNIX Special Characters Shells Shell Scripts Functions Running a Shell Script.150 Part I The Basics of Shell Scripting. define variables here . Define a function in the following way: repeat() while true do return done .Introduction. The shell scripting language is packed with all the essential problem-solving components for Unix/Linux systems. Function performs particular activity in shell i.e. it had specific work to do or simply say task. To define function use following syntax: SyntaxTroubleshooting GPFS Issues. A Quick Guide To Unix Shell Scripting. How to Collect a GPFS snap. 3.2.4. Functions. Unix Shell Scripting Tutorial. Ashley J.S Mills. Copyright 2005 The University Of Birmingham.3.2.4. Functions. The syntax of an SH function is defined as follows: name ( ) command It is usually laid out like this Shell script. From Wikipedia, the free encyclopedia. This article is about scripting in UNIX-like systems.with three pre-installed engines, VBScript, JScript, and VBA and to which numerous third-party engines can be added, with Rexx, Perl, Python, Ruby, and Tcl having pre- defined functions in Math in Shell Scripts. One thing that often confuses new users to the Unix / Linux shell, is how to do (even very simple) maths.Shell script variables are by default treated as strings,not numbers, which adds some complexity to doing math in shell script. UNIX C shell (CSH). Tip: To find all available shells in your system type following command cat /etc/ shells.Linux Shell Script Tutorial v1.05 Rev.1. Getting started with Shell Programming.
Function performs particular activity in shell. To define function use following Syntax Transcription. 1 Shell Scripts in UNIX Prof. P.C.P. Bhatt P.C.P Bhatt OS/M13/V1/2004 1.15 Example - 3 P.C.P Bhatt OS/M13/V1/. 16 Example - 4 file sh2a.file This is to find out if a certain parameter has been defined. echo param is not defined so we should get a null value for param Step1 A shell program can be defined as a series of commands to be executed to obtain a desired results.Structure of a script Shell Initialization Script Description Variable Declaration Function Definition MainShell scripting in UNIX ONLINE TRAINING COURSE CONTENT. Education. The KORN shell (/bin/ksh) lends its self to heavy scripting, and includes the ability to define functions that are local to a script, as well asThere is no do as I mean, not what I say mode in UNIX, yet. www.rmoug.org RMOUG Training Days 2001 UNIX Shell Scripting for Oracle Ducat Passing Many install programs use the BOURNE shell since one script can be used. and includes the ability to define functions that are local to a script. www. which is common to most UNIX installations. Any Unix shell script longer than a line will most likely involve using variables.In Bourne shell (sh), Bourne Again Shell (bash) and Korn Shell (ksh), heres how you would define a new variable and assign it a value This method makes the script look just like any other UNIX command, and in fact several "regular" commands are implemented as shell scriptsA function is sort of a script-within-a-script you use it to define some shell code by name and store it in the shells memory, to be invoked and run later. Unix shell scripting awk part 1 - Продолжительность: 15:23 Sridhar Raghavan 2 602 просмотра.Functions in the Linux Shell Script Tutorial - Продолжительность: 4:54 Kris Occhipinti 6 353 просмотра. User defined functions can be created in shell scripts.Unix:Renice Command: Change priority of already ru Unix Shell Script: Remove invalid control characte Unix Shell Script: Capitalize first letter of ever unix shell scripting. 1. What is UNIX? It is a portable operating system that is designed for both efficient multi-tasking and mult-user functions.How do you define a function in a shell script? function-name() some code here return . Images may be subject to copyright. G. Define function in unix shell script User defined function in unix shell script. Notice that a functions dont need to be declared in any specific order. When running the script youll notice that first: the function hello is called, second the quit function, and the program never reaches line 10. 8.2 Functions with parameters sample. !/bin/bash. Like any decent shell Bash also allows you to define aliases and you should avoid retying the sameOnce upon a time, Unix had only one shell, the Bourne shell, and when a script was written, the shell read theWhen you write a shell script, arguments are commonly needed for it to function properly. And unlike formal programming languages, a shell script doesnt require you to declare a type for your variables. In this article we will discuss variables, its types and how to set use variables in shell scripting. System Defined Variables Shell Function Definitions A shell function is an object that is called like a simple command and executes a compound command with a new set of positional parameters.Recommendbash - cat command in unix shell script. Operating Systems/Shell Scripts in UNIX. Lecture Notes. The variables defined in sub-shells scope to their nested level only.It means to evaluate". We simply evaluate the arguments. As a function it was first used in functional programming languages. Basic concepts such as what is UNIX, Linux, where Linux can used and continue explaining the shell, shell script and kernel.User defined Functions. Developing menu-driven shell scripts. Backing up and restoring files with tar, File compression. A tutorial on Unix shell scripting with Bourne and Korn shells In Linux systems, environmental and shell variables are used to determine operating conditions for the shell. But i cant set environment variable in shell script Shell Script in Unix, Initialization file, Dot command, command line arguments, operator, a conditional statement, base shell feature, shell function.Shell programming allow us mathematical calculations like addition, subtraction, etc using expr command and define into ( )() these symbol and control as User defined functions. Typically bash functions are permanently stored in a bash start-up script.Shell defined (builtin) functions. These are common functions such as echo, printf, cd and Unix Linux. Например, здесь пример использования GNU getopt, из script моего имени javawrapДобавление нового флага так же просто, как добавление нового DEFINE call.Clear out nested functions on exit trap cleanup INT EXIT RETURN . UNIX Shell Scripting. The basic concept of a shell script is a list of commands, which are listed in the order of execution.If no shell is declared on the first line of the shell script, it will execute in the default shell, which is the users system-defined shell. Writing Functions in Shell Script. by Viral Patel July 9, 2009. Have you ever written a huge Unix script and thought you would have divided this script into pieces of reusableAll we have done is we have defined a function in shell script by fnHelloWorld() and called this by just fnHelloWorld. Just in case you still need that function in shell script, I had made a project just for the solution. Heres the linkShell script to read a list of text/sql files and invoke DB2. Problem using FTP in a unix shell script. Shell script not processing if statement properly. Not the answer youre looking for? Browse other questions tagged linux bash shell unix or ask your own question. asked.0. define a shell function without a shell script in bash? Главная Unix ToolBox Shell скрипты.Shell Scripting. Запуск скриптов. Служебные символы. Переменные и параметры. Кавычки. Unix ToolBox. Definition of Variable in Shell scripting is similar to normal variable. Difference is using or declaring it. There are default UNIX shell variable defined and toHow to Read Multiple Flat Files Using a Single Datastage Job (6). Datastage Mathematical Functions in Transformer (2). Oracle Data Types (2). Some programs need environment variables in order to function correctly. Usually a shell script defines only those environment variables that are needed by the programs that it runs.Functional layers Models in Unix. How to define functions in shell scripting?Unix Shell Scripting Quiz Featured With 25 Best Questions. 30 Linux Questions With Answers Online Test. A variable in a unix script can be assigned any type of value, such as a text string or a number.Give this program a name of ht.sh (for Head Tail shell script), be sure to give it execute permission and then run it with the following command How to check whether a directory exists or not in unix or linux shell script?Top Examples of Awk Command in Unix. SQL Queries Interview Questions - Oracle Part 1. Date Functions in Hive. I am having list of C function names say function1 function2 function3 and i am having many source files under my current directory. Now i would like to find the file names which contains the function definition from my list. The Bourne shell is the traditional Unix shell originally written by Stephen Bourne.This defines a shell function named name. The reserved word function is optional.LINENO The line number in the script or shell function currently executing.